I finally installed this 18" long air horn with compact 12v compressor. I wired up a relay using the factory horn + wire for the switch (85) and 30 amp fused direct battery power for the feed to the relay (30). The mounting bracket for the diaphram end of the horn allowed a lot of adjustment, and it took a little doing to get it positioned precisely where it would not interfere with the grill. I couldn't use the front horn bracket so I just zip-tied the horn to a factory bracket. It's not going anywhere.

So it's much louder now with 3 tones.. I was hoping the frequency would be a little lower, but I'm pretty satisfied overall. At 135 db it gets your attention quite nicely...hehe.
